VERSION: 47.0.0
WHAT'S NEW:
Ticket Time Tracking & Guided Arrival Workflow
Introduced a structured Start → Drive → Arrive → Work → Stop workflow to improve ticket processing and time tracking. This includes automated drive/work timers, a simplified arrival screen, and enhanced visibility for supervisors through the Locate Requests grid.
WHAT'S IMPROVED:
Custom Views Enhancements
Added Synced Views for organization-wide consistency and introduced Simplified UI Mode to support new users with a guided experience.
Enhanced Reporting & Time Tracking
New work order completion metrics added to time clock entries, providing better insights into user productivity.
Grid & Filtering Improvements
Enhanced filtering capabilities added new fields (User Groups, State), and improved visibility across work order grids.
UI & Usability Enhancements
Responses page now supports bulk actions and export to XLS
Incidents grid includes “Color By” option
Public landing page supports image preview
Initial Call Notes can be expanded in a dialog for better usability
System & Platform Updates
Upgraded OpenLayers library for improved stability and performance.
Additional Enhancements
Improved iOS file upload handling
Reinstated Ticket Follow-Up Notes field
WHAT'S FIXED:
Fixed date reset issue when using “Filter Tickets in Map Extent”
Resolved incorrect results in First Completion Date search
Fixed SSO login error for users with spaces in names
Corrected image rotation issue in Incidents uploads
